Yuta Kasai c3c17c79cc fix: use core.getBooleanInput() to retrieve boolean input values (#223)
This PR switches from evaluating values passed to `skip-token-revoke` as
true if they are truthy in JavaScript, to using `getBooleanInput`. This
change ensures that only proper YAML boolean values are recognized,
preventing unintended evaluations to true.
- The definition of `getBooleanInput` is here: definition of
`core#getBooealnInput` is here:
https://github.com/actions/toolkit/blob/930c89072712a3aac52d74b23338f00bb0cfcb24/packages/core/src/core.ts#L188-L208

The documentation states, `"If truthy, the token will not be revoked
when the current job is complete"`, so this change could be considered a
breaking change. This means that if there are users who rely on `truthy`
and expect values like whitespace or `"false"` to be evaluated as true
(though this is likely rare), it would be a breaking change.
- `Boolean(" ")` and `Boolean("false")` are both evaluated as true.

Alternatively, it can simply be considered a fix. How to handle this is
up to the maintainer.

### `permission-<permission name>`
**Optional:** The permissions to grant to the token. By default, the token inherits all of the installation's permissions. We recommend to explicitly list the permissions that are required for a use case. This follows GitHub's own recommendation to [control permissions of `GITHUB_TOKEN` in workflows](https://docs.github.com/en/actions/writing-workflows/choosing-what-your-workflow-does/controlling-permissions-for-github_token). The documentation also lists all available permissions, just prefix the permission key with `permission-` (e.g., `pull-requests``permission-pull-requests`).
The reason we define one `permision-<permission name>` input per permission is to benefit from type intelligence and input validation built into GitHub's action runner.

@@ -338,12 +370,16 @@ The action creates an installation access token using [the `POST /app/installati
1. The token is scoped to the current repository or `repositories` if set.
2. The token inherits all the installation's permissions.
3. The token is set as output `token` which can be used in subsequent steps.
4. Unless the `skip-token-revoke` input is set to a truthy value, the token is revoked in the `post` step of the action, which means it cannot be passed to another job.
4. Unless the `skip-token-revoke` input is set to true, the token is revoked in the `post` step of the action, which means it cannot be passed to another job.
5. The token is masked, it cannot be logged accidentally.
> [!NOTE]
> Installation permissions can differ from the app's permissions they belong to. Installation permissions are set when an app is installed on an account. When the app adds more permissions after the installation, an account administrator will have to approve the new permissions before they are set on the installation.
